Section 36.43. Accommodation of religious beliefs.  


Latest version.
  • The board shall promulgate rules providing for the reasonable accommodation of a student's sincerely held religious beliefs with regard to all examinations and other academic requirements. The rules shall include all of the following:
    (1)  Written and timely notification of all students and instructors of the rules and complaint process.
    (2)  A means by which a student can conveniently and confidentially notify an instructor of potential conflicts.
    (3)  A means by which a student is permitted to make up an examination or academic requirement at another time or by an alternative means without any prejudicial effect.
    (4)  A procedure for handling and resolving complaints within each institution.
1991 a. 227 ; 1997 a. 237 . Cross-reference: See also ch. UWS 22 , Wis. adm. code.
